Intellicom Stock Prediction: INTC Soars 25% Driven by Surging AI Demand

Recent Stock Movement

Intel shares fell 6.82% to $120.61 on May 12 amid profit‑taking and a broader market pullback. A 3% pre‑market rebound followed, and the stock has risen over 25% in the last seven days. Volatility reflects shifting investor sentiment on short‑term news.

Apple Chip Deal

Intel is in early talks with Apple to fabricate chips for iPhones, Macs and iPads. Analysts estimate the partnership could eventually bring $35‑40 billion in revenue. The move aligns with U.S. goals to reshore semiconductor production.

AI Demand and China Exposure

AI‑driven demand is reshaping semiconductor needs, with CPUs poised to gain as models become more complex. This creates growth chances for Intel alongside memory firms like Micron. Ongoing U.S.–China tensions still limit access to a key market.

Foundry Challenges and Investor Sentiment

Intel’s foundry reported a $2.4 billion Q1 loss, slowing margin recovery despite heavy investment. analysts maintain a sell rating, citing execution risk. The stock’s swings balance strong long‑term themes against near‑term uncertainties.
